About this event
As Utsunomiya City's "Mottainai Movement," which fosters "the spirit of cherishing people, things, and the town," finally approaches its 20th anniversary in the next fiscal year, this event will be held grandly as a kick-off event for the 20th anniversary project. The venue is packed with interactive hands-on booths where citizen groups and companies have put their ingenuity into joyfully embodying "Mottainai." An eco-friendly event full of smiles will be held, including a "Mottainai Gymnastics" performance by kindergarteners, a mini Lightline test ride experience, a "Kogigori" experience of turning a shaved ice machine with a bicycle, and recycled handicraft workshops. A raffle will also be held, featuring prizes such as 10,000 yen gift certificates for 1st place and other local specialties. This event is eligible for "Miya Eco Action Points" and aims for zero CO2 emissions and zero waste. Visitors are encouraged to bring their own bottles and reusable bags, cooperate with sorting and collecting reusable tableware, take home their trash, and use bicycles or public transportation. Donations of finished books, DVDs, and foods that have not expired are also accepted.
